Robert Koch (1843-1910)




Koch was a German doctor who founded bacteriology, the study of bacteria.
He identified the bacteria that cause such diseases as anthrax, cholera and tuberculosis.
He also studied malaria and concluded that it is caused by mosquito bites, at the same time as the British doctor Ronald Ross.
Koch received the 1905 Nobel Prize in Medicine.
